Nigarpali

Nigarpali is a village located in Kako subdivision of Jehanabad district in Bihar, India. It is situated 6km away from sub-district headquarter Kako (tehsildar office) and 13km away from district headquarter Jehanabad . As per 2009 stats, Bara is the gram panchayat of Nigarpali village.

About Nigarpali

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Nigarpali is 260302. The village spans a total geographical area of 129 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 804418. Jehanabad is nearest town to Nigarpali village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 13km away.

Population of Nigarpali

According to the 2011 Census, Nigarpali has a total population of about 1,738, with approximately 923 males and 815 females. The sex ratio is around 882 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 321 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 225 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 50.06%, with male literacy at about 61.32% and female literacy near 37.30%. There are around 247 households in the village. Connectivity of Nigarpali

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Nigarpali. As per the 2011 stats, Nigarpali had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within <5 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within <5 km distance
Railway Station Available within 5 - 10 km distance
